First, the batch file is a text file. Every line of this file is a DOS command (most of us seem to be the same as the command line executed by the DOS prompt), you can use the Edit or Windows under DOS. Any text file editing tool such as Notepad is created and modified.

Second, the batch file is a simple program that can control the process running through the Conditional Statement (IF) and Process Control Statement (GOTO), and can also use the loop statement (for) to perform a command in the batch. . Of course, the programming capabilities of batch files are very limited, and it is very unregulated. Batch program statement is a DOS command (including internal commands and external commands), and the capacity of batch depends primarily on the command you are using.

Third, each prepared batch file is equivalent to a DOS external command, you can put it in your DOS search path (PATH) to make it run in any location. A good habit is to create a BAT or BATCH directory (for example, C: / Batch) on the hard disk, then put all your written batch files in this directory, so you just set up C: / Batch in PATH, you You can run all your written batch programs in any location.

Fourth, under the DOS and WIN9X / ME system, the autoexec.bat batch file under the root directory is automatically run batch file. You can run the file each time the system is started, you can start the system each time The command to run is placed in this file, such as setting the search path, tune the mouse driver and disk cache, set system environment variables. Common command

Echo, @, call, pause, remote: Use :: Replace REM) is the most commonly used commands of the batch file, and we start learning from them.

Echo indicates the character after displaying this command.

Echo off means that all running commands after this statement does not display the command line itself

@ @ And the echo offline, but it is the most in front of each command line, indicating that the command line does not show this line when running (only the current line).

Call calls another batch file (if you do not use Call to directly call other batch files, then the current file will not be returned after the batch file is executed and the current file will be executed. PAUSE runs this sentence to suspend the execution of the apparatus and display the prompts of the press any key to contact ... on the screen, wait for the user to continue after pressing any key

REM indicates that the characters after this command are interpreted (notes), not executed, just give yourself reference (equivalent to comments in the program).

Batch file parameters

Batch files can also use parameters like the C language function (equivalent to the command line parameters of the DOS command), which requires a parameter representator "%".

% [1-9] indicates parameters, and parameters refer to a string separated by space (or Tab) after running the batch file. Variables can indicate the batch command itself from% 0 to% 9,% 0, and other parameter strings are represented by% 1 to% 9.

Example 2: C: There is a batch of processing files in the root directory name F.BAT, the content is:

@echo off

Format% 1

If you do C: /> f A:

Then when F.Bat is executed,% 1 represents A:, so FORMAT% 1 is equivalent to format A:, then the above command is actually executed in Format A:

Example 3: C: The next batch of processing files in the root directory name is T.BAT, the content is:

@echo off

TYPE% 1

TYPE% 2

So running c: /> t a.txt b.txt

% 1: Represents A.txt

% 2: Represents B.TXT

The above command will sequentially display the contents of the A.TXT and B.TXT files.

Special command

If Goto Choice for is a relatively advanced command in a batch file. If you are very skilled, you are an expert in batch files.

First, if the IF is a conditional statement, it is used to determine whether it meets the specified conditions, thereby deciding to perform different commands. There are three formats:

1, if [not] "parameter" == "string" command to be executed

If the parameter is equal to (NOT means not et al, the following) The specified string, the condition is established, run the command, otherwise run the next sentence.

Example: if "% 1" == "a" format A:

2, if [not] exist [path /] file name to be executed

If you have a specified file, the condition is true, run the command, otherwise run the next sentence.

Such as: if exist c: /config.sys type c: /config.sys

Indicates that it is displayed if there is a C: /Config.sys file. 3, if Errorlevel The command to be executed

Many DOS programs return a numeric value after running, it is used to indicate the result (or status) of the program run (or status), and the return value of the program can be determined by the if ErrorLevel command, determine the execution of different commands according to different return values ​​(return value must Arranged from large to small order). If the return value is equal to the specified number, the condition is established, run the command, otherwise run the next sentence.

If Errorlevel 2 Goto X2

Second, the GOTO batch file is running here will jump to the reference numeral specified by Goto (label, label is used: After the standard string is defined), the GOTO statement is generally used in conjunction with the IF, depending on the different conditions. Command group.

Such as:

Goto end

: END: END

echo this is the end

The label is defined with the ": string", and the routing is not executed.

Fourth, for loop command, as long as the condition is in line with, it will execute the same command multiple times.

grammar:

Perform a particular command to each file in a set of files.

For %% Variable In (SET) Do Command [Command-Parameters]

%% variable specifies a single letter replaceable parameter.

(SET) Specify one or a set of files. You can use wildcards.

Command specifies the command to execute each file.

Command-parameters

Specify a parameter or command line switch for a specific command.

For example, there is a line in a batch file:

For %% c in (* .bat * .txt) Do Type %% C

The command line displays all the contents of the files with BAT and TXT-based files in the current directory.

2, if-errorlevel

Establish TEST4.BAT, the content is as follows:

@Echo off

Xcopy C: /autoexec.bat D: IF Errorlevel 1 Echo file copy failed

IF Errorlevel 0 Echo success copy file

Then execute the file:

C: /> TEST4

If the file copy is successful, the screen will display "Successful Copy File", otherwise "file copy failed" will be displayed.

If ErrorLevel is used to test the return value of its previous DOS command, pay attention to the return value of the last command, and the return value must be determined in order from large to small order.
